Subject: [PATCH] mtd: Convert to using %pOFn instead of device_node.name
Date: Wed, 29 Aug 2018 14:06:00 -0500	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20180829190600.25529-1-robh@kernel.org> (raw)

In preparation to remove the node name pointer from struct device_node,
convert printf users to use the %pOFn format specifier.

diff --git a/drivers/mtd/devices/powernv_flash.c b/drivers/mtd/devices/powernv_flash.c
index 33593122e49b..22f753e555ac 100644
--- a/drivers/mtd/devices/powernv_flash.c
+++ b/drivers/mtd/devices/powernv_flash.c
@@ -212,7 +212,7 @@ static int powernv_flash_set_driver_info(struct device *dev,
 	 * Going to have to check what details I need to set and how to
 	 * get them
 	 */
-	mtd->name = of_get_property(dev->of_node, "name", NULL);
+	mtd->name = devm_kasprintf(dev, GFP_KERNEL, "%pOFn", dev->of_node);
 	mtd->type = MTD_NORFLASH;
 	mtd->flags = MTD_WRITEABLE;
 	mtd->size = size;
